WebApr 22, 2024 · Geospatial Intelligence (GEOINT) is a field of study that uses imagery and geospatial data to define, assess, and visually display physical characteristics and geographically referenced actions on Earth. GEOINT’s primary premise is to collect and combine all accessible data surrounding a geographic area on Earth and then exploit it to … WebGeospatial intelligence consists of imagery, imagery intelligence, and geospatial information." GEOINT is a rapidly emerging field where human intelligence and geospatial technologies are both crucial to solve multiple geographic problems that are found in both military and non-military affairs.

WebMar 1, 2024 · Wendy Keyes: GeoAI is geospatial artificial intelligence, and it’s a kind of artificial intelligence or machine learning that’s used to simulate future outcomes. It runs on GIS technology [a geographic information system ], and it often draws on statistical modeling, computer vision, and simulation tools.
